Kat Allen
Finding an appropriate place for our family member was stressful, overwhelming and, at times, felt completely hopeless. This was made worse by the fact that the need for more supportive living arrangements came about suddenly, and we were in a RUSH. We looked at SO MANY facilities that were either absolutely terrible (unclean, smelled of urine, tiny rooms with two adults each in twin bed sharing a toilet with two other adults and a shared hallway shower they could only use 3x a week. Some of these places really just seemed like they were warehousing seniors to cash a check) or were priced completely out of her budget - worse yet, some of the places we looked were both terrible AND too expensive. I swear, I called AVIVA Maybelle Carter as a last-ditch effort. I had no other options, and I can't even remember where I found out about them in my extensive internet searches. Spencer made time for me the same day I called (on a Monday). I almost cried when I first walked in. It was beautiful (appears to be newly remodeled). Staff were all around, very available, no one seemed rushed or stressed, everyone was kind and gracious. Even the housekeeper in the elevator told me that all of the folks' apartments she cared for were like her family. The residents I saw were at ease, happy, clean and socializing. I was wary of a "semi-private room" option after seeing what that meant at other places (ie NO privacy), but the semi-private room at Maybelle Carter allows my family member her own space - a sitting room, bedroom, bathroom, two big windows with a great view and a walk-in closet. Only a hallway and large accessible shower are shared with one other resident. They have a beautiful library and dining room, lots of activities posted and pretty extensive grounds with shuffleboard, a putting green and trails. After my BIG exhale on a Monday (at which time, the room still needed some minor repairs, paint and cleaning from the prior resident), Spencer was able to schedule her assessment on Tuesday and get her room move in ready by Thursday. They really seemed to jump through hoops to accommodate our situation and make our family member as comfortable as possible. She has just moved in, so our journey here is just beginning, but I have been so impressed by the service and value we have received so far.
